Transaction 2aedbca807631cc7b337cc0922239c71ce630ef1e4056d4b194f8e6814e0a408
1 Input
1 Output
-
2aedbca807631cc7b337cc0922239c71ce630ef1e4056d4b194f8e6814e0a408:0
- value
- 420455
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d84069f6426935d69a753d7aeaef645d8bf9e28c OP_EQUAL
- address
- 3MQT3Y4SWS5Ndc1fnXCPTcFRXuoxNVGKTm